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14438 6969696236 018938
2130629166 340022 12544226
2130629166 340022 12544226
57164626055 5921380 10 2725353
All about undefined
Interested in learning more?
2130629166 340022 12544226
57164626055 5921380 10 2725353
See more
42787732742 635627414
452 7165397229 7576
See more
2271484090 8683872 2938910854
14 2977 74702379303
See more